The 2nd TdF Project

The second project was mystery wool.  This happened because at the time of purchase, I didn't put a label or note in with the roving.  At the time of purchase, Revelry didn't have a complete system for tracking fiber, it was done on the stash page. Now, there is a fiber stash page which I do much better with entering items.

 Started off with a nice ball of roving.   Based on feel and crimp, I went for a two ply worsted weight yarn.
 I should have weighed the fiber since it took more than two bobbins for the singles.
The ply had some energy left in it.  I am still working on getting balanced yarn.
The total was ~ 445 yards in 3 skeins. And notes for me, 8.5 ratio on singles and 6.5 ratio on the plying.
